Output 53c6963f7c123a0305fed37cc2a55ba21df670a6834604646202e52fe2e087a4:1

value
8332846
script pubkey
OP_0 OP_PUSHBYTES_20 970ed5c80bd3be1aecb10eaa2303d7dbd082689e
address
bc1qju8dtjqt6wlp4m93p64zxq7hm0ggy6y7kk7l2d
transaction
53c6963f7c123a0305fed37cc2a55ba21df670a6834604646202e52fe2e087a4
spent
true